Life

Manuel Durão studied trumpet and percussion and is currently studying Composition by Escola Superior de Música de Lisboa with Carlos Caires, João Madureira, Sérgio Azevedo, Roberto Pérez, Benoît Gibson and José Luís Ferreira. He attended Conducting Workshops by Jean-Sébastien Béreau. In 2005, he won the competition Jovens Criadores promoted by Clube Português de Artes e Ideias and represented Portugal in the III Bienal Jovens Criadores da CPLP (Community of Portuguese language Countries).

He made the ERASMUS program in Composition in the Hochschule für Musik Felix Mendelssohn-Bartholdy in Leipzig, Germany. He will start studying there in the winter semester 2008 with Reihard Pfundt (composition) and Helgeheide Schmidt (piano). He was selected for the first round of the Opera Competion in the Municipal Theatre in Lisbon.

(written by Portuguese Music Information Centre)
